The newest royal portrait of Prince William, unveiled yesterday, is receiving a lot of criticism over the less-than-flattering rendering of the prince. Don't worry about the artist though, he's handling the critiques just fine: "I laughed along as I am entirely indifferent to opinion," he told Today. "When a work is complete I discard it like a used condom. I am satisfied with the result and am pleased to let it go out to the world and make a life for itself." [Today]
